Spinney Mountain State Park
World class Gold Medal trout fishing awaits beneath the waters of Spinney Reservoir. For gold medal fishing, it would be hard to find any that is better than Spinney Mountain Reservoir. Eleven Mile State Park
Anglers and writers consistently tout Eleven Mile’s large reservoir for its outstanding fishing. When not reeling in a trophy rainbow, brown, cutthroat, kokanee or pike, there are nearly five miles of scenic hiking and biking trails that await exploration.
